According to Gore, "our planet is running a fever," and the effects of that extra energy is resulting in extreme weather. "When you turn on the news on any given day, he said," it's more likely than not to be a nature hike through the The Book of Revelation."

He went on to describe such recent extreme weather events as the current 500-year flood in southern Germany and fatal flooding in Prague's city center, flooding in the US states of Illinois and Missouri, storm surges in New York as a result of Hurricane Sandy that added to the $110bn in climate-related US disasters last year, recent floods in Pakistan that displaced 20 million people, and a storm in Queensland, Australia, that dropped 48 inches of rain in "24 hours or thereabouts," he said.
